Matt Gulotta is a Memphis attorney, Tennessee Rule 31-listed mediator, and founder of The Gulotta Firm, PLLC. Over the course of his career, he has handled matters across a wide range of practice areas, including employment law, civil litigation, criminal law, family law, local government law, tort litigation, and aviation-related legal matters. He has worked extensively in both state and federal courts, with significant recent experience in federal litigation and federal criminal defense.
Mr. Gulotta is licensed to practice law in Tennessee, Arkansas, and Mississippi, and is admitted to multiple federal district courts, United States Courts of Appeals, and the Supreme Court of the United States. Prior to his legal career, he served as an airline pilot, check airman, and flight instructor.
Mr. Gulotta earned a Doctor of Education from Northeastern University, a Juris Doctor from the University of Memphis Cecil C. Humphreys School of Law, a Master of Laws from Texas A&M University School of Law, a Master of Business Administration from Embry-Riddle Aeronautical University, and an undergraduate degree in commercial aviation from Delta State University.
